Output dda373339c5931882260ce2a991d18a1f1bedd0454501bdb6636eb63a8687f05:0

value
15952809
script pubkey
OP_0 OP_PUSHBYTES_20 51bb844f205d0f0e8c116aa319095f68e9a7c170
address
bc1q2xacgneqt58sarq3d233jz2ldr560sts6ucd4n
transaction
dda373339c5931882260ce2a991d18a1f1bedd0454501bdb6636eb63a8687f05
spent
true